Computational Structural Dynamics and Earthquake Engineering
Discover the forefront of engineering science with Computational Structural Dynamics and Earthquake Engineering, authored by leading experts in the field. Published by Taylor & Francis Ltd in 2008, this comprehensive hardback edition spans an impressive 670 pages, offering an in-depth exploration of the latest advancements in Computational Dynamics, Stochastic Dynamics, Structural Dynamics, and Earthquake Engineering.
This essential resource compiles selected chapters that are revised and extended versions of papers presented at the prestigious COMPDYN 2007 Conference, featuring plenary, semi-plenary, and keynote lectures.
